Haitao Yang is a scholar working on Biomedical Engineering, Materials Chemistry and Mechanical Engineering. According to data from OpenAlex, Haitao Yang has authored 63 papers receiving a total of 2.7k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 28 papers in Biomedical Engineering, 18 papers in Materials Chemistry and 17 papers in Mechanical Engineering. Recurrent topics in Haitao Yang’s work include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(25 papers), Advanced Materials and Mechanics (13 papers) and MXene and MAX Phase Materials (11 papers). Haitao Yang is often cited by papers focused on Advanced Sensor and Energy Harvesting Materials (25 papers), Advanced Materials and Mechanics (13 papers) and MXene and MAX Phase Materials (11 papers). Haitao Yang collaborates with scholars based in China, Singapore and United States. Haitao Yang's co-authors include Po‐Yen Chen, Kerui Li, Lin Jing, Shuo Li and Ting‐Hsiang Chang and has published in prestigious journals such as Journal of the American Chemical Society, Advanced Materials and Nature Communications.
